    We're both Fitbit tracker users, so the Aria scale was a natural addition. It imports weight & body fat right % right into the app (which then is also available in MyFitnessPal or any other compatible app). Connecting to WiFi wasn't quite as easy as the instructions said, but I think that was my finicky laptop. Just use the web-based setup if the Fitbit software doesn't do right. Log into your Fitbit profile once the scale is registered and you can add users. Instructions on that are a little cloudy, but a bit of poking around gets it done. Then it recognizes you when you step on the scale - as long as you both don't weigh the same and have the same body fat % you'll be good to go!

    Overall, I'm happy with the Aria scale, and think that it is a good tool to use in conjunction with the Fitbit to track progress over time. The charts on the Fitbit website are great, and it is extremely helpful to have the data sync automatically between the scale and Fitbit.com (entering my sleep and activities on a daily basis is enough work for me!). The scale was not too difficult to set up. The only problem is that I have reservations about the accuracy of the body fat readlings. I work out a lot, and have been on a serious fitness routine for years, so changing to the "lean" setting helped. That said, no bathroom scale is going to have extremely reliable results when it comes to body fat percentage due to limitations on the technology. If you are expecting an extremely accurate body fat measurement, a bathroom scale (even one on the more expensive side) is not the place to find it - a trained fitness professional needs to be involved. If you want a general analysis of progress on your weight loss goals as part of your Fitbit "fitness routine", the Aria is a useful addition.
